After the official counting of more than 90% of the votes the winners in the local elections in Greece are still unclear. The initial triumph of SYRIZA was too hasty, as its main candidates in Athens and Attica will proceed to a second round next Sunday.
    In Athens, the result of independent George Kaminis is 21.05% of the votes and of SYRIZA representative Gabriel Sakellaridis 20% of the ballots.
    In Attica district, Rena Dourou from SYRIZA receives 23.73% of the vote for governor and her rival, independent Yiannis Sgouros 22.18%.
    In Thessaloniki, recent independent Mayor Yiannis Boutaris is holding the lead with 36.03% but this is insufficient and he will fight in the second round with candidate of the ruling New Democracy Stavros Kalafatis, who receives 26.19% of the votes.
    In Piraeus, football boss from "Olympiakos" club Yiannis Moralis is preferred with 33.24% of the votes and will compete in the second round with recent Mayor Vassilis Michaloliakos, who is supported by 31.32% of voters. The success of another football boss, namely Ahileas Beos is similar. He leads with 38.14% to Margaritis Patsiatas, 24.91%, and will run against him for the mayoral seat in Volos on 25 May.
   Only one governor was elected in the first round, namely Alexandros Kahrimanis who won in Epirus with 50.71% of the vote. Only nine of the big cities will not vote for mayor next Sunday, including Alexandroupolis, Katerini, Komotini and Grevena. The total number of mayors elected in the first round is 40.
    Analysts emphasize the increased results of Golden Dawn in different areas of Greece, as follows:
    Attica district - 11.31%
    The Peloponnese - 9.04%
    Central Macedonia - 8.71%
    Central Greece - 8.5%
    Western Greece - 7.94%
    Thessaly - 6.85%
    Voting activity was over 60% or the same as in the previous elections for local authorities in 2010 .
